#!/usr/bin/python
#
# Copyright (c) 2019 Yuwei Zhou, <yuwzho@microsoft.com>
#
# GNU General Public License v3.0+ (see COPYING or https://www.gnu.org/licenses/gpl-3.0.txt)
from __future__ import absolute_import, division, print_function
__metaclass__ = type
ANSIBLE_METADATA = {'metadata_version': '1.1',
'status': ['preview'],
'supported_by': 'community'}
DOCUMENTATION = '''
---
module: azure_rm_loganalyticsworkspace
version_added: "2.8"
short_description: Manage Azure Log Analytics workspaces.
description:
- Create, delete Azure Log Analytics workspaces.
options:
resource_group:
description:
- Name of resource group.
required: true
name:
description:
- Name of the workspace.
required: true
state:
description:
- Assert the state of the image. Use C(present) to create or update a image and C(absent) to delete an image.
default: present
choices:
- absent
- present
location:
description:
- Resource location.
sku:
description:
- The SKU of the workspace
choices:
- free
- standard
- premium
- unlimited
- per_node
- per_gb2018
- standalone
default: per_gb2018
retention_in_days:
description:
- The workspace data retention in days.
- -1 means Unlimited retention for the C(unlimited) C(sku).
- 730 days is the maximum allowed for all other C(sku)s.
intelligence_packs:
description:
- Manage intelligence packs possible for this workspace.
- "Enable one pack by setting it to C(true). E.g. {'Backup': true}."
- "Disable one pack by setting it to C(false). E.g. {'Backup': false}."
- Other intelligence packs not list in this property will not be changed.
type: dict
extends_documentation_fragment:
- azure
- azure_tags
author:
- "Yuwei Zhou (@yuwzho)"
'''
EXAMPLES = '''
- name: Create a workspace with backup enabled
azure_rm_loganalyticsworkspace:
resource_group: myResourceGroup
name: myLogAnalyticsWorkspace
intelligence_pack:
Backup: true
'''
RETURN = '''
id:
description: Workspace resource path.
type: str
returned: success
example: "/subscriptions/xxxxxxxx-xxxx-xxxx-xxxx-xxxxxxxxxxxx/resourceGroups/myResourceGroup/providers/Microsoft.OperationalInsights/workspaces/m
yLogAnalyticsWorkspace"
location:
description:
- Resource location.
type: str
returned: success
example: eastus
sku:
description:
- The SKU of the workspace
type: str
returned: success
example: "per_gb2018"
retention_in_days:
description:
- The workspace data retention in days.
- -1 means Unlimited retention for the C(unlimited) C(sku).
- 730 days is the maximum allowed for all other C(sku)s.
type: int
returned: success
example: 40
intelligence_packs:
description:
- Lists all the intelligence packs possible and whether they are enabled or disabled for a given workspace.
type: list
returned: success
example: ['name': 'CapacityPerformance', 'enabled': true]
management_groups:
description:
- List of management groups connected to the workspace.
type: list
returned: success
example: "{'value': []}"
shared_keys:
description:
- Shared keys for the workspace.
type: list
returned: success
example: "{
'primarySharedKey': 'BozLY1JnZbxu0jWUQSY8iRPEM8ObmpP8rW+8bUl3+HpDJI+n689SxXgTgU7k1qdxo/WugRLxechxbolAfHM5uA==',
'secondarySharedKey': '7tDt5W0JBrCQKtQA3igfFltLSzJeyr9LmuT+B/ibzd8cdC1neZ1ePOQLBx5NUzc0q2VUIK0cLhWNyFvo/hT8Ww=='
}"
usages:
description:
- List of usage metrics for the workspace.
type: list
returned: success
example: "{
'value': [
{
'name': {
'value': 'DataAnalyzed',
'localizedValue': 'Data Analyzed'
},
'unit': 'Bytes',
'currentValue': 0,
'limit': 524288000,
'nextResetTime': '2017-10-03T00:00:00Z',
'quotaPeriod': 'P1D'
}
]
}"
''' # NOQA
from ansible.module_utils.azure_rm_common import AzureRMModuleBase, format_resource_id
from ansible.module_utils.common.dict_transformations import _snake_to_camel, _camel_to_snake
try:
from msrestazure.tools import parse_resource_id
from msrestazure.azure_exceptions import CloudError
except ImportError:
# This is handled in azure_rm_common
pass
class AzureRMLogAnalyticsWorkspace(AzureRMModuleBase):
def __init__(self):
self.module_arg_spec = dict(
resource_group=dict(type='str', required=True),
name=dict(type='str', required=True),
state=dict(type='str', default='present', choices=['present', 'absent']),
location=dict(type='str'),
sku=dict(type='str', default='per_gb2018', choices=['free', 'standard', 'premium', 'unlimited', 'per_node', 'per_gb2018', 'standalone']),
retention_in_days=dict(type='int'),
intelligence_packs=dict(type='dict')
)
self.results = dict(
changed=False,
id=None
)
self.resource_group = None
self.name = None
self.state = None
self.location = None
self.sku = None
self.retention_in_days = None
self.intelligence_packs = None
super(AzureRMLogAnalyticsWorkspace, self).__init__(self.module_arg_spec, supports_check_mode=True)
def exec_module(self, **kwargs):
for key in list(self.module_arg_spec.keys()) + ['tags']:
setattr(self, key, kwargs[key])
self.results = dict()
changed = False
if not self.location:
resource_group = self.get_resource_group(self.resource_group)
self.location = resource_group.location
if self.sku == 'per_gb2018':
self.sku = 'PerGB2018'
else:
self.sku = _snake_to_camel(self.sku)
workspace = self.get_workspace()
if not workspace and self.state == 'present':
changed = True
workspace = self.log_analytics_models.Workspace(sku=self.log_analytics_models.Sku(name=self.sku),
retention_in_days=self.retention_in_days,
location=self.location)
if not self.check_mode:
workspace = self.create_workspace(workspace)
elif workspace and self.state == 'absent':
changed = True
workspace = None
if not self.check_mode:
self.delete_workspace()
if workspace and workspace.id:
self.results = self.to_dict(workspace)
self.results['intelligence_packs'] = self.list_intelligence_packs()
self.results['management_groups'] = self.list_management_groups()
self.results['usages'] = self.list_usages()
self.results['shared_keys'] = self.get_shared_keys()
# handle the intelligence pack
if workspace and workspace.id and self.intelligence_packs:
intelligence_packs = self.results['intelligence_packs']
for key in self.intelligence_packs.keys():
enabled = self.intelligence_packs[key]
for x in intelligence_packs:
if x['name'].lower() == key.lower():
if x['enabled'] != enabled:
changed = True
if not self.check_mode:
self.change_intelligence(x['name'], enabled)
x['enabled'] = enabled
break
self.results['changed'] = changed
return self.results
def create_workspace(self, workspace):
try:
poller = self.log_analytics_client.workspaces.create_or_update(self.resource_group, self.name, workspace)
return self.get_poller_result(poller)
except CloudError as exc:
self.fail('Error when creating workspace {0} - {1}'.format(self.name, exc.message or str(exc)))
def get_workspace(self):
try:
return self.log_analytics_client.workspaces.get(self.resource_group, self.name)
except CloudError:
pass
def delete_workspace(self):
try:
self.log_analytics_client.workspaces.delete(self.resource_group, self.name)
except CloudError as exc:
self.fail('Error when deleting workspace {0} - {1}'.format(self.name, exc.message or str(exc)))
def to_dict(self, workspace):
result = workspace.as_dict()
result['sku'] = _camel_to_snake(workspace.sku.name)
return result
def list_intelligence_packs(self):
try:
response = self.log_analytics_client.workspaces.list_intelligence_packs(self.resource_group, self.name)
return [x.as_dict() for x in response]
except CloudError as exc:
self.fail('Error when listing intelligence packs {0}'.format(exc.message or str(exc)))
def change_intelligence(self, key, value):
try:
if value:
self.log_analytics_client.workspaces.enable_intelligence_pack(self.resource_group, self.name, key)
else:
self.log_analytics_client.workspaces.disable_intelligence_pack(self.resource_group, self.name, key)
except CloudError as exc:
self.fail('Error when changing intelligence pack {0} - {1}'.format(key, exc.message or str(exc)))
def list_management_groups(self):
result = []
try:
response = self.log_analytics_client.workspaces.list_management_groups(self.resource_group, self.name)
while True:
result.append(response.next().as_dict())
except StopIteration:
pass
except CloudError as exc:
self.fail('Error when listing management groups {0}'.format(exc.message or str(exc)))
return result
def list_usages(self):
result = []
try:
response = self.log_analytics_client.workspaces.list_usages(self.resource_group, self.name)
while True:
result.append(response.next().as_dict())
except StopIteration:
pass
except CloudError as exc:
self.fail('Error when listing usages {0}'.format(exc.message or str(exc)))
return result
def get_shared_keys(self):
try:
return self.log_analytics_client.workspaces.get_shared_keys(self.resource_group, self.name).as_dict()
except CloudError as exc:
self.fail('Error when getting shared key {0}'.format(exc.message or str(exc)))
def main():
AzureRMLogAnalyticsWorkspace()
if __name__ == '__main__':
main()
